“While China is talking about dialogue, China’s actions show confrontation. Thus, my question is [...] why is there a big difference between China’s words and actions?” Tarriela said. READ:
When asked about Li’s response to his question, Tarriela said there were a lot of questions raised before China’s defense official.
“It is unfortunate that it’s either he will evade the question or just, you know, choose not to respond,” Tarriela told ABS-CBN News’ Rundown.Tarriela said he was also unable to observe Li’s nonverbal response to his question since he was seated far from the stage. But, he said, the Shangri-La Dialogue was “the right opportunity” to start such a discussion in a room full of defense ministers from across the region.
“I think most countries in the region would really want to ask the Chinese defense minister because there’s always a disconnect with whatever they’re saying, whatever they’re promising, and whatever they’re doing in the West Philippine Sea,” Tarriela said. Ties between the Philippines and China have soured due to a decades-long maritime dispute over the West Philippine Sea, which China claims as part of its territory but is within the Philippines’ exclusive economic zone.
